Connecting Refugee Private Sponsor Groups with Settlement Service Providers
Settlement organizations play an important role in refugee resettlement. Also of importance, is the growing role of the private sponsor. This webinar will discuss best practices of how settlement serving organizations can better connect and support private sponsor groups to address the following:
- Provide examples of how frontline workers can support privately sponsored refugees during their initial settlement in BC
- Clarify the role of sponsors and the roles of settlement organizations to have a better understanding of how to support refugees during their initial settlement in BC
- How settlement organizations can best connect to private sponsor groups
- A mutual understanding between settlement organizations and private sponsors on roles and responsibilities, managing expectations, cultural awareness, and ethical considerations
This webinar is designed to equip managers, instructors of LINC and frontline staff with information on how to support privately sponsored refugees and how to work collaboratively with the sponsoring group.
